University of South Florida (USF) has announced a postgraduate fellowship in honor of President A.P.J. Kalam who was a strong advocate for young people and passionate to support clean energy and energy independence.
Location: USA
Organization: University of South Florida
Fellowship coverage:
- Full tuition fee exemption for up to 4 years
- A stipend of 22000 USD
- Health insurance
Number of fellowships: 1
Deadline: February 3, 2020
Result announcement: May 1, 2020
Fields of study:
- Applied Physics
- applied Anthropology
- Business PhD programs
- Cell Biology, Microbiology & Molecular Biology
- Chemistry
- Computer Science & Engineering
- Engineering
- Criminology
- Integrative Biology
- Marine Science
- Psychology
Who can apply?
- Meet the requirement of the program of their choice
- have graduated from an Indian University
- Have applied to a graduate program at the University of South Florida
How to apply?
Applicants should apply for USF Graduate admission and get a university ID number before applying Kalam Fellowship.
To apply for the fellowship, applicants are requested to scan and send the following documents to the submission email below in one PDF file:
- Postgraduate fellowship form
- a letter outlining your interest in the fellowship and your proposed area of study.
- CV containing your current occupation, academic and professional experience and achievements and evidence showing you are active scholarly.
- Research statement for PhD program
- Two recommendation letters
- GRE score (if the program requires)
